P.C.:- 1) Heard learned Counsel for the Petitioner.

2) Learned Counsel for the Petitioner submitted that, previously the Petitioner was held to be non-eligible. By Order passed by the Assistant Commissioner, G South which is at page 27 of the paper book, the Petitioner was held to be eligible slum dweller. 3) In this view of the matter, the Petitioner made a representation on 21st November, 2022 to the Deputy Registrar Co-operative Societies, Slum Rehabilitation Authority, Bandra (East) for allotment of flat under the SRA scheme. The Petitioner also made a representation to the Estate 1/2

Manoj 909-WP-4094-2024.doc Department of the SRA on 10th August, 2023. Being an eligible slum dweller, the Petitioner is entitled to a PAP premise. 4) In such view of the matter, we have heard Ms. Sabharwal, learned Counsel for the Respondent Nos.1, 3 & 4 - SRA. 5) We accordingly direct the Deputy Registrar, Co-operative Societies, SRA Bandra (East) and the Estate Department, SRA to take an appropriate decision on the representations dated 21st November, 2022 and 10th August, 2023, which are at page nos.47 & 49 of the paper book expeditiously and in any case within a period of six weeks from the date of communication of this Order. The decision on the representations be taken by the Competent Authority i.e., Assistant Registrar of Bombay City. 6) Petition is disposed of.
